Current form: NYC FC vs Philadelphia Union

It's set to be a rematch between NYC FC and Philadelphia Union as the two sides lock horns for the second time in just three days at Yankee Stadium. On October 28th, NYC FC snatched all three points thanks to a comprehensive 3-1 win over Union and certainly, the visitors will be gunning for revenge as they square off in the MLS Cup playoffs on Wednesday evening.

The win for NYC FC, however, came at just the right time, as they were in horrible form coming into that game. Torrent's side had won just one of their last nine games across all competitions, including back-to-back defeats to Minnesota United (2-1) and DC United (3-1) and as such, the team and fans will be hoping that this vital victory could be the jump-start NYC FC desperately need heading into the playoffs and hopefully deep into the MLS Cup tournament proper.

As for Philadelphia Union, it was a disappointing end to the campaign as the loss to NYC FC came on the heels of a defeat to another New York based team - the New York Red Bulls. Prior to that, Union were riding high after cruising to a 5-1 victory over Minnesota United, which was the perfect response Jim Curtin wanted to see after a frustrating scoreless stalemate against Columbus Crew and a 3-0 mauling suffered by Houston Dynamo in the US Open Cup last month.

So, the question becomes, will Union be able to rebound after a downward slide heading into this playoff tie? Or will NYC FC use their impressive 3-1 win a few days ago and their home pitch advantage to maximum effect as they look to progress to the next round? 

Current position: NYC FC vs Philadelphia Union

As things stand, NYC FC sit in third spot in the Eastern Conference, with 56 points, while their upcoming opponents Philadelphia Union are six points behind and three places back in sixth place. The clash between the two sides on Decision Day just a few days ago ultimately proved to be decisive, as Union could have sealed third place with a win, but their 3-1 defeat pushed them back into sixth as NYC FC sealed a coveted top three spot.

Defending champions Toronto FC, who won their first ever MLS Cup last season, did not even qualify for the playoffs this time around.

Team news: NYC FC vs Philadelphia Union

NYC FC come into this game without any injuries or suspensions to worry about, meaning that Domènec Torrent can field his strongest starting XI for this upcoming match.

Meanwhile, Philadelphia Union have no suspensions, but midfielder David Accam is out following surgery to correct a hernia issue.

Match Facts and Stats: NYC FC vs Philadelphia Union

  • This will be the first post-season clash between NYC FC and Philadelphia Union
  • NYC FC have won five of their last seven meetings against Union (W5 D2)
  • Union have never beaten NYC FC at Yankee Stadium (W0 D1 L3)
  • Head to head (regular season): W5 D1 L3
